Figure Eight

By Jeff Nania

Available in Paperback and eBook

Overview

A shattered career. A crooked lawyer. An unsolved murder. Seeking peace in the Northwoods is fraught with danger.

Every night John Cabrelli relives the tragic events that ended his career and a young girl’s life. While struggling to find himself again, John inherits his uncle’s cabin and returns to the lake where he spent much of his youth. Little does John know that danger waits for him when he uncovers suspicious circumstances surrounding his uncle’s death. Few people are willing to talk about it as John begins to unravel a mystery that could forever change the landscape.

A 2020 Midwest Book Award winner.

Spider Lake

By Jeff Nania

Available in Paperback and eBook

Overview

A missing federal agent, suitcases full of cash, a secluded cabin in the woods. Spider Lake is no longer the peaceful retreat John Cabrelli needs to recover from his gunshot wounds and start a new life. Knowing Cabrelli is a former law enforcement officer, the new chief of police recruits him to help untangle a string of strange events in the little town of Musky Falls. Cabrelli and a colorful team of local residents land in the center of a fast-paced action thriller with a surprise ending that’s sure to make your head spin.

Bough Cutter

By Jeff Nania

Available in Paperback and eBook

Overview

John Cabrelli, the interim sheriff of Namekagon County, is adjusting to his new role in the expansive rural landscape in Northern Wisconsin. When grouse hunters stumble upon a body in the backwoods, Cabrelli works to untangle the complex case, while stressed relationships, public outcries for justice, and pressure from the media compound the situation. He soon finds his greatest resource is the community itself.
